Understanding Waist Circumference as a Marker

Understanding Waist Circumference as a Marker.

To understand why I keep coming back to this, you have to look past the surface. When we talk about measuring your middle, we aren’t just talking about how a pair of jeans fits; we are looking at the distinction between visceral fat vs subcutaneous fat. Subcutaneous fat is that layer right under your skin—the stuff you can pinch. It’s annoying, sure, but it’s relatively benign. The real concern is visceral fat, the metabolically active tissue tucked deep inside your abdomen, hugging your organs. This is where the real trouble starts.

When that internal fat accumulates, it acts less like a storage depot and more like an endocrine organ, pumping out inflammatory signals that mess with your insulin sensitivity and blood pressure. This is why we pay so much attention to central adiposity and disease; it is a much more reliable predictor of long-term trouble than your total body weight. If you want to know if your metabolic health is actually on track, stop obsessing over the number on the scale and start looking at where that weight is actually settling.

Practical Tips and Steps

Now, how do we actually do this without making it a whole production? First, stop trying to be precise with a soft tape measure while standing in front of a mirror in a bathroom. To get any real value from measuring abdominal fat accurately, you need to find a flat surface, stand up straight, and find the midpoint between your lowest rib and the top of your hip bone. It’s tedious, and you’ll probably get it slightly wrong the first few times, but consistency is more important than perfection. I want you to pick one spot, one time of day—ideally morning, before breakfast—and just stick to it.

Once you have your baseline, don’t just stare at the number. If you want to add a bit of context, look at your waist-to-hip ratio importance by dividing your waist measurement by your hip measurement. It’s a simple bit of math that gives you a much clearer picture of your body composition than the scale ever could. We aren’t chasing aesthetics here; we are looking for shifts in central adiposity and disease risk. If the number is trending down, even slowly, you’re winning.

The Dull Truth About Bmi and Its Limitations

The Dull Truth About Bmi and Its Limitations

The problem with BMI is that it treats your body like a math equation rather than a living, breathing organism. It’s a simple calculation of weight divided by height, which sounds fine on paper, but it completely ignores what that weight is actually made of. This is where we see the most glaring muscle mass and BMI error. If you spend your weekends lifting heavy things or training for a marathon, the scale might tell you that you’re “overweight,” when in reality, you’ve just built a high-functioning engine. For anyone with significant lean tissue, the metric isn’t just flawed; it’s actively misleading.

It also fails to account for where that weight is actually sitting. I often tell my patients that waist circumference vs BMI is a much more telling story for metabolic health. You can have a “normal” BMI and still carry a dangerous amount of visceral fat around your midsection. Conversely, in my work with aging populations, I see how the metric fails to capture the subtle loss of muscle that matters so much for longevity. It’s a blunt, unblinking tool that misses the nuance of human biology.

Understanding Cognitive Behavioural Therapy for Insomnia

Understanding Cognitive Behavioural Therapy for Insomnia guide.

At its core, CBT-I is a structured approach to treating chronic sleep deprivation by addressing the thoughts and behaviors that keep you awake. It isn’t about a relaxing lavender mist or a new weighted blanket; it’s about re-training a nervous system that has forgotten how to shut down. We look at the psychological loops—the “what if I don’t sleep tonight?” spiral—and use cognitive restructuring for sleep to dismantle those anxiety cycles before they take root.

The heavy lifting, however, happens in the mechanics. You’ll likely encounter stimulus control therapy, which is essentially a fancy way of saying you need to stop treating your bed like a second office or a cinema. It’s about re-establishing the biological link between your mattress and sleep. Then there is the part most people dread: sleep restriction. While the sleep restriction therapy benefits are clinically undeniable for consolidating sleep, it feels counterintuitive to spend less time in bed when you’re already exhausted. It’s tedious, it’s frustrating, and it’s often the only non-pharmacological insomnia treatment that actually sticks.

Practical Tips and Steps

If you’re looking for a checklist of “hacks,” you won’t find them here. Implementing this actually requires a bit of grit. Start with stimulus control therapy, which is essentially a fancy way of saying: stop turning your bed into a secondary office or a cinema. If you aren’t sleeping, get out of bed. Go sit in a dim chair and do something mind-numbing until you actually feel the heaviness in your eyelids. It feels counterintuitive—and frankly, annoying—but you have to break the neurological link between your mattress and your frustration.

Next, prepare yourself for the heavy lifting of sleep restriction therapy benefits. This isn’t about deprivation for the sake of it; it’s about consolidating your sleep so it isn’t so fragmented. You’ll likely spend a few weeks feeling more tired than usual, which is the part most people quit during. You also need to pair this with some basic sleep hygiene techniques, like keeping your room cool and ditching the blue light, but don’t mistake those for a cure. They are merely the foundation that allows the harder psychological work to actually take hold.

Why Bioelectrical Impedance Accuracy Is Mostly Just Noise

Why Bioelectrical Impedance Accuracy Is Mostly Just Noise

If you’ve ever stepped on a smart scale at the gym or used a handheld device at home, you’ve experienced the seductive lie of instant data. These devices rely on bioelectrical impedance, sending a tiny electrical current through your limbs to estimate your fat levels. The problem is that bioelectrical impedance accuracy is notoriously sensitive to things that have nothing to do with your actual fat stores. If you are slightly dehydrated, just finished a coffee, or even just walked into a room that’s a bit too warm, your numbers will swing wildly.

In my clinic, I see people obsessing over a 2% fluctuation on their smart scale as if it’s a metabolic crisis. It isn’t. It’s just mathematical noise. When you look at the actual body composition analysis methods used in research, the gap between a home device and a clinical standard is massive. Most of these consumer tools are prone to significant body fat percentage estimation errors because they can’t distinguish between water retention and actual tissue. If you want a number that actually tells you something about your health, stop chasing the daily decimal point on your phone.

Dexa Scan vs Hydrostatic Weighing the Expensive Truth

If you have a healthy obsession with data, you’ve likely stumbled upon the gold standards: the DEXA scan and hydrostatic weighing. On paper, these are the heavy hitters of body composition analysis methods. A DEXA scan is essentially a low-dose X-ray that provides a highly detailed map of where your bone, muscle, and fat actually live. Hydrostatic weighing, or underwater weighing, relies on Archimedes’ principle to calculate density. Both are vastly superior to the cheap sensors you find in a smart scale, but they come with a caveat that most influencers conveniently forget to mention.

The reality is that even these “gold standards” are subject to significant margin of error depending on how they are administered. While a DEXA scan is incredibly precise, it is still a snapshot in time that can be skewed by your hydration levels or even the time of day you eat. Hydrostatic weighing is arguably more “pure” in its physics, but it is also incredibly cumbersome and rarely available outside of a high-end research lab. For most of us, the choice between DEXA scan vs hydrostatic weighing isn’t about finding a magical truth; it’s about choosing the most consistent way to track your progress over the long haul.

Avoiding Common Body Fat Percentage Estimation Errors

Even if you settle on a method, you can still get it wrong. Most people treat their body fat number like a sacred truth, but without consistency, you’re just chasing ghosts. The most common pitfall is testing under different physiological states. If you use the skinfold caliper technique after a heavy lifting session when you’re dehydrated, or try bioelectrical impedance accuracy checks right after a salty meal, the numbers will swing wildly. You aren’t measuring fat; you’re measuring your hydration status and inflammation.

The second error is the “snapshot trap.” People get a DEXA scan, see a number, and then try to replicate that exact result three weeks later using a different tool. That is a recipe for frustration. To achieve reliable body fat testing, you must commit to a single, boring protocol. Test at the same time of day, in the same state of fasting, and—most importantly—using the exact same equipment every single time. Stop looking for the “perfect” number and start looking for the trend. The trend is where the actual progress lives.

Syncing Circadian Rhythm Eating Patterns for Real Results

If you’ve spent any time reading the headlines, you’ve likely seen people treating fasting like a math problem—just a countdown of hours. But if we want to actually move the needle on metabolic health, we need to stop looking at the clock and start looking at the sun. This is where circadian rhythm eating patterns come into play. It isn’t just about when you stop eating, but aligning those windows with your body’s natural biological rhythms. Your insulin sensitivity and digestive enzymes aren’t static; they follow a predictable wave that peaks during daylight and dips when you should be sleeping.

When you force your fasting window into the late night or early morning hours, you’re essentially fighting your own biology. I see this constantly in clinical practice: patients trying to squeeze their meals into a late-night window because of work schedules, only to wonder why they feel sluggish and bloated. If you want to see the actual fasting for weight loss science pay off, try shifting your meals earlier in the day. It’s a boring, unglamorous adjustment, but syncing your intake with your natural light-dark cycle is far more effective than any arbitrary timer.
